To use balance features, consumers with a personal PayPal account need to set up a balance account, which will have the same login and password as their personal PayPal account. You can get a balance account in several ways. For example, if someone sends you money and you don’t yet have a balance account, you’ll see an Accept the Money button. Once you click on it, you’ll see two options: Transfer it to your bank and Keep it in PayPal. Click Keep it in PayPal and follow the steps to get set up with PayPal Cash. This includes viewing the disclosures, user agreement and confirming your identity with us.
